Genesco sweeps proxy advisors 3-0 against Radoff board challenge

ISS, Glass Lewis, Egan-Jones align behind management slate before annual meeting vote.

Genesco Inc. secured unanimous backing from all three major proxy advisory firms—ISS, Glass Lewis, and Egan-Jones—in favor of its nine-director slate, delivering a decisive defeat to activist Bradley Radoff before shareholders cast a single ballot. The $450 million market-cap footwear retailer now enters its annual meeting with institutional voters holding pre-endorsed guidance to reject Radoff's challenge.

The triple endorsement is rare enough to matter. ISS and Glass Lewis together influence roughly 40% of institutional proxy votes in contested elections, according to SEC filings. When Egan-Jones joins them, the mathematical path for an activist narrows sharply. Radoff, who disclosed a stake earlier this year without filing a 13D amendment specifying exact ownership, had pushed for board refresh at a company trading 28% below its 52-week high as of last Friday's close. None of the three firms found his case persuasive enough to split their recommendation.

The verdict reflects two realities. First, Genesco's operating performance has stabilized after pandemic-era volatility—comparable store sales turned positive in the most recent quarter, and the company retired $50 million in debt over the past fiscal year. Second, Radoff's campaign lacked the granular operational critique that moves proxy firms. He argued for strategic review and board composition change but did not present a detailed margin-improvement plan or name alternative director candidates with sector-specific expertise. ISS specifically cited management's "reasonable progress on operational turnaround" in its recommendation language.

For allocators, this outcome is a data point on how proxy firms now evaluate activist campaigns at small-cap retailers. The threshold for board disruption has risen. You need either a deep performance gap or a credible alternative capital-allocation framework. Radoff provided neither in sufficient detail. Glass Lewis noted that while Genesco faces sector headwinds, the current board has "appropriate mix of retail and financial expertise." That phrasing—appropriate mix—is the language of endorsement by omission. It means the activist failed to prove negligence or capture, the two triggers that flip advisory votes.

Watch whether Radoff withdraws his slate before the meeting or forces a vote despite the advisory sweep. If he withdraws, the stock likely drifts on low volume. If he forces the vote and loses by the expected margin, institutional holders will remember the campaign as noise. The annual meeting is scheduled for late June, and preliminary voting results typically surface within 48 hours of the session. Genesco's next earnings call in early September will reveal whether management uses this mandate to accelerate store closures or invest in digital infrastructure—the two paths proxy advisors implicitly validated by backing continuity.

The takeaway
Genesco cleared all three proxy gatekeepers without a split vote, raising the bar for future small-cap retail activism.
